The Nanjing Olympic Sports Centre will be one of the biggest sports projects in Asia and will include a 60,000-seat stadium, 11,000-seat indoor arena, an aquatic centre, 20-court tennis centre and outdoor facilities for hockey, baseball and basketball.
The complex is due to be completed in three years - in time for the 2005 China National Games.
"This is a strategically important project as China continues its development as a global citizen and we see the emergence of Chinese sport onto the world stage," said Paul Henry, senior principal of HOK Sport.
